A Big-League Complex Worth the Trip
The Ripken Experience Pigeon Forge is a six-field synthetic-turf complex with a 14,000-square-foot clubhouse that opened in 2016, with fields modeled after famous professional ballparks and a championship field built to mirror Camden Yards. It hosts baseball tournaments, softball tournaments, and spring training throughout the year. Staying close means more time at a facility this good and less time in the car.
